Authorities have been urged to begin preparing disaster plans after today’s tremor in Tokyo.

The earthquake, measuring 5.6 on the Richter scale, is the latest in a number of quakes shaking Japan in the last month.

Just days ago a prominent scientist said all the tremors are linked and building up to a catastrophic earthquake.

Professor Kazuki Koketsu was commenting after 49 people were killed in Japan in a 6.5 magnitude quake on April 14 in Kumamoto, and a 7.3 magnitude one on April 16.

Professor Koketsu, of University of Tokyo’s Earthquake Research Institute, said: “The quake on the night of April 14 triggered the main quake in the Futagawa fault zone.

“We have to be aware that if active faults are connected with others, a series of major earthquakes could occur in areas [in Japan].”

Four tectonic plates overlap each other in Japan, which has led to 2,000 active fault lines. The spate of quakes recently proves they are live and kicking.
